Photo Gallery: Brighton Varsity Wrestling Pins Hartland to Win

The Bulldogs defeated the Eagles 29-23 Wednesday night.

After a nail-biting meet, the continued its winning streak Wednesday night and defeated the Hartland Eagles 29-23 for the first time in 10 years.

The Bulldogs led the first several matches 16-0 when Hartland wrestler Matt Ostermiller pinned Chris Raby from Brighton, gaining the Eagles six points. Hartland wrestler Nate Hughes then put the Eagles in the lead 17-16.

Brighton Coach Sam Amine said there were really two champions tonight, as both schools did excellent.

"What a hard fought match," Amine said. "I give my hat off to both programs. We had 14 excellent matches, as you can tell, we only had one pin each. It was incredible. It was just hard-nosed wrestling. Both kids really went at it for their programs and every time on the mat, just gave everything they had. That's the way high school wrestling should be."

The turning point came for Brighton after C.J. Brish tied the two teams 23-23.

Brighton's final wrestler Evan Hoshaw ended the night in victory after pinning Marcus Lopez from Hartland.

"We've wrestled nine ranked teams and beat every one of them," Amine said. "We knew this was really going to be the test tonight."

The win Wednesday night advances the Bulldogs' record to 33-0.
